Definition
Sylphine: characterized by a graceful, delicate, and ethereal quality, often likened to that of a sylph or spirit.

Sylphine sentence examples
- The actress moved with a sylphine grace that captivated everyone in the audience.
- Her sylphine form glided effortlessly across the dance floor, drawing all eyes to her.
- A sylphine presence often graced the garden, as if nature itself had come to life.
- In the novel, the protagonist is described as having a sylphine beauty that seemed almost ethereal.
- With a sylphine silhouette against the sunset, she looked like a figure from a painting.
